Tablets are old, magnetic device is new!

The days of taking tablets to cure a headache could be long gone if a new gadget which is a magnetic stimulating device that you can hold in the palm of your hand is finally produced.

It has been designed to help the pain of migraine by sending magnetic pulses around the head and has been given the description of a ‘portable single pulse transcranial magnetic stimulation device’.

The research is only early on and could change, but the idea sounds good.

AstraZeneca & Torrent Pharmaceuticals join together.

Torrent Pharmaceuticals & AstraZeneca are coming together to make their selves more known in the markets.

Astra are to purchase 18 products from the Indian common drugs producer to sell them after branding them in 9 countries. There could be other places included in the future as well as more medicines. “The emerging markets are forecast to contribute 70% of pharmaceutical industry growth in the next five years, and branded generics represent approximately 50% by value in these emerging markets” was said by Brian White (Shore Capital).

King Pharmaceuticals make conference in Miami.

It has been said today that King Pharmaceuticals are preparing to present Barclays Capital 2010 Global Healthcare Conference. It is due to take place on 24th March at 2:30pm. It is set up inside the Hotel of Loews Miami, Florida. It’s said to be discussing many things such as growth, finance, marketing products.
